Healthcare Inventory Management Platform

Reducing infrastructure costs for a high volume API

A company running an inventory platform for healthcare facilities saw unpredictable API response spikes driving up costs and complaints. Ollon monitored logs and metrics daily through Azure Application Insights, tracing performance issues to their source. Response times have improved, spikes are less frequent, and the platform now runs on fewer server nodes than before.

A company running an inventory management platform for healthcare facilities was processing enough traffic that performance problems translated directly into high infrastructure costs. Their API had been experiencing unpredictable response time spikes and periods of instability that were directly impacting the facilities relying on the system. With complaints from end users increasing, they brought in outside support to diagnose and address the issues.

Ollon used Azure and Azure Application Insights to monitor logs and metrics daily, identifying sources of performance degradation and passing targeted recommendations to the appropriate teams. The distributed nature of the system meant issues surfaced continuously, and the engagement evolved into an ongoing collaborative effort to keep performance stable.

API response times have improved across the board and the frequency of severe performance spikes has been reduced, with fewer server nodes now required to run the system. Ollon continues to monitor the platform, maintaining stability as the team works through issues as they arise. Current work includes evaluating custom logging and monitoring solutions that would further reduce infrastructure costs and allow potential issues to be caught earlier.

A surgical inventory platform runs a high volume API where even small performance dips can force costly server scaling. Ollon monitors the system through Azure Application Insights, tracing performance issues back to their source using only logs and metrics, since there is no direct access to the client's source code or database. That visibility lets Ollon hand off targeted findings to the teams who can act at the code or database level, and the team is now evaluating custom logging and monitoring solutions that could catch problems earlier while cutting monitoring costs.
